NEW! World War II: The History I Wish I Had Learned in School (UW-Waukesha Continuing Education)

Instructor, Pat Gardner

Blood, sweat and tears and December 7, 1941, the "date which will live in infamy." America’s "greatest generation" engaged the Axis on land, at sea and in the air in the greatest conflict known to mankind. World War II aficionados will explore a comprehensive framework and grasp the immensity of conflict through documentary, audio and visual resources, artifacts and personal experiences of veterans. Those with a family tie to this war will learn to develop tools to capture and archive veterans’ stories before the voices are silenced. 1.2 CEU
